1 Kings 7:34

And there were four undersetters to the four corners of one
base
Or pillars, as in ( 1 Kings 7:30 )

and the undersetters were of the base itself;
they were cast together, and of the same piece of metal with it.

1 Kings 7:34 In-Context

32 The four wheels were under the panels, and the axles were attached to the stand. Each wheel was two feet high.
33 The wheels were made like chariot wheels. The axles, rims, spokes, and hubs were all cast metal.
34 The four supports at the four corners of each stand were part of the stand.
35 The top of each stand had a round, nine-inch-high band. Above the stand were supports which were part of the panels.
36 Hiram engraved angels, lions, palm trees, and designs in every available space on the supports and panels.
